How to change the Boot Screen of Windows Vista?

Most of you have been wanting to change the rather lousy Windows Vista Boot Screen. So I just went ahead and explored a bit further and made this amazing find. It's very simple to change the Vista Boot Logo / Screen.

You do need to download the Windows Vista boot logo generator which can be freely obtained at Dan's Blog.

Next you will need to have an image in the formats 800x600 and 1024x768 saved as 24-bit BMPs. For this you can use any image viewer or image manipulation software(Photoshop/Gimp for instance).

Once you have the two images.Start the Vista boot logo generator and select the two images from your computer.

After Selecting the Files, Save Boot Screen File As from the menu and move the generated files into the folder System32\en-US of your Windows Vista installation.

You’ll also need to make sure the /NOGUIBOOT option is enabled in the MSCONFIG tool, otherwise you’ll only get the old 16 colour boot screen.
